Why Families Choose Continuum for Youth Sports Performance

  • Our programs are designed to meet athletes where they are developmentally. Training for 3rd and 4th graders focuses on movement fundamentals, coordination, and confidence, while older athletes progress into structured strength and performance training as they grow.

  • Every session is led by experienced coaches who actively coach, cue, and correct athletes in real time. This hands-on approach ensures proper technique, keeps athletes engaged, and helps them build good habits from day one.

  • We prioritize how athletes move before increasing intensity. By focusing on mechanics, mobility, and control, we help athletes reduce injury risk and build a strong foundation for long-term athletic success.

  • Training is structured and progressive—not random. Athletes build strength, speed, and agility over time using proven methods that evolve with their age, experience, and sport demands.

  • Continuum bridges the gap between training and recovery. With rehab and performance under one roof, athletes benefit from informed coaching that considers past injuries, current limitations, and long-term health.
